小程序答题软件源码分享与解析
分享和解析小程序答题软件的源码是一个有趣且有挑战性的任务,以下是关于该主题的详细讨论:
1. 小程序开发平台:
- 开发小程序答题软件的首要步骤是选择合适的小程序开发平台,如微信小程序、支付宝小程序等。根据目标用户群体和功能需求选择适合的平台。
2. 项目结构和框架选择:
- 在确定开发平台后,需要设计和构建小程序的项目结构和选择合适的开发框架。常见的小程序开发框架包括Taro、uni-app等,它们可以实现跨平台开发,提高开发效率。
3. 功能设计与实现:
- 设计小程序答题软件的功能包括用户注册登录、题目展示、答题交互、答题统计、积分奖励等。在设计阶段需要考虑用户体验和界面设计,以及答题逻辑的实现方式。
4. 题库与题目管理:
- 答题软件需要具备完善的题库管理功能,包括题目的录入、编辑、分类和管理。可以通过数据库存储题目数据,并提供后台管理系统进行题目管理。
5. 答题逻辑与算法:
- 在答题软件中,需要设计合理的答题逻辑和算法,包括题目难度划分、答题倒计时、答案判断等。同时需要考虑答题过程中的错误处理和反馈机制。
6. 用户数据管理与安全性:
- 对于用户数据的管理和安全性是开发过程中的重点之一。需要设计用户信息的存储和管理方式,并确保用户数据的安全性和隐私保护,如采用加密传输和存储等措施。
7. 界面设计与交互体验:
- 界面设计和交互体验对于小程序的吸引力和用户留存率至关重要。需要设计简洁明了的界面风格,并考虑用户交互的便捷性和友好性,以提升用户体验。
8. 源码分享与开源社区:
- 完成小程序答题软件的开发后,可以将源码分享到开源社区,与其他开发者共享经验和技术。在分享源码时,可以附带详细的文档和说明,方便其他开发者理解和使用。
9. 持续优化与更新:
- 完成初版的小程序答题软件后,需要持续进行优化和更新。根据用户反馈和市场需求,不断改进软件功能和性能,提高用户满意度和用户留存率。
通过以上步骤,可以实现小程序答题软件的源码分享与解析,帮助其他开发者理解和学习小程序开发的技术和方法,并促进小程序开发社区的发展和交流。